Celebration of Word and Music for the 17th Sunday after Pentecost 2022

  1. Opening Acclamation: From Psalm 81:1.
  2. Hymn: “Love Divine All Loves Excelling” sung at Hyde Park Union Church, used in accordance with Creative Commons license.
  3. First Reading: Habakkuk 1:1-4; 2:1-4, King James Bible.
  4. Psalm 37:1-9, King James Version.
  5. Hymn: “Alleluia Sing to Jesus” by Stour Valley Benefice, United Kingdom, August 2021, used in accordance with Creative Commons license.
  6. Second Reading: 2 Timothy 1:1-14, World English Bible.
  7. Organ Sequence: David Johnson’s “Wondrous Love”, played by Joey Wetzels on the great Klais organ of the Monastery St. Michael in Steyl, uploaded to YouTube by Joey Wetzels, used in accordance with Creative Commons license.
  8. Gospel: Luke 17:5-10, World English Bible.
  9. The Lord’s Prayer from Matthew.
  10. Blessing: 1 Timothy 1:17., World English Bible.
  11. Organ postlude: J. S. Bach (1685–1750), “Präludium a-Moll”, BWV 543, performed by Lucas Pohle at Nikolaikirche Leipzig, used in accordance with Creative Commons license.

The Bible passages were recorded by Librivox, and are in the public domain. Readings correspond to the Revised Common Lectionary. All audio files are given with attribution where known.
